MINUTES
REGULAR MEETING OF THE CITY OF
CLEVELAND HISTORIC PRESERVATION COMMISSION
TUESDAY, FEBRUARY 23, 2016 AT 5:15 PM
CLEVELAND MUNICIPAL BUILDING 190 CHURCH STREET NE
The regular meeting of the Historic Preservation Commission was called to order by
Maryl Elliott, Chairman at 5:22 P.M.
Members present included Maryl Elliott, Randy Wood, Joan Benjamin, Rufus Triplett,
and Phyllis Callaway. Sarah Coleman arrived at 5:26 P.M.
Staff present included Corey Divel, Senior Planner, Janice Casteel, City Manager,
Melinda Carroll, Assistant City Manager, Shawn McKay, Director of Finance/City Clerk,
Darla Jenkins, Executive Secretary, Joel Prince and Allen Johnson of the City Codes
Department.
Others present included Joyanna Love of The Cleveland Daily Banner and Ty and
Bobbi Cardin.
The minutes of the October 27, 2015 meeting were presented for approval.
Joan Benjamin made a motion to approve and Rufus Triplett seconded the
motion. Voting to approve the motion were Maryl Elliott, Randy Wood, Joan
Benjamin, Rufus Triplett, and Phyllis Callaway.
There were no Public Hearings.
There was no Old Business.
In New Business,
a. Ty and Bobbi Cardin request a Certificate of Appropriateness for work at 480
Centenary Ave NW (Tax Map 49L Group A Parcel 13.00). The property is zoned
R1 Single Family Residential (pg1).
Sarah Coleman made a motion to approve and Phyllis Callaway seconded the
motion. A vote of 6-0 passed the motion.
In Other Projects,
Corey Divel spoke of the graveled front yard at 1530 Jordan Avenue. He, Allen
Johnson, Joel Prince, Melinda Carroll and Jonathan Jobe met with the owner today and
are trying to resolve this issue.
Sarah Coleman spoke of a house (little rancher) at Willow with a front yard completely
muddy.
Joan Benjamin spoke of a home on 15th Street and Ocoee Street that had trashed and
too many cars parked at the location. Joel Prince stated the codes officers would check
on the issue.
Phyllis Callaway asked about the grant applied by Corey Divel for the Historic
Preservation. Corey stated it had been submitted but he had not received any approval.
The grant, if approved, would be used on the second floor of the Cleveland Public
Library Historic Branch.
There were no Board Member Reports.
The meeting was adjourned at 5:57 P.M.
